Psalms 105:37

Psalms chapter 105 · verse 37 in three public-domain English translations with cross-references

Parallel translations

WEB

World English Bible · 2000

And he brought them forth with silver and gold; And there was not one feeble person among his tribes.

KJV

King James Version · 1611

He brought them forth also with silver and gold: and there was not one feeble person among their tribes.
